The statistics regarding motorcycle accidents in Shelby County, Missouri and all over the country are staggering. While motorcycles make up only 3 percent of all vehicles in the U.S., 17 percent of fatalities in motor vehicle occupant accidents are motorcyclists. Passengers and drivers of motorcycles are four times more likely to be injured when compared to regular passenger vehicle occupants.

To have a case in which a motorcycle accident lawyer in Shelby County, MO can represent you and demand a settlement, you must meet the legal definition of a civil Shelby County, MO personal injury claim. There must be:
- negligence – the other party behaved in a way that violated the duty of care they owe to keep others safe;
- injury – you suffered damages — including injuries — in the accident;
- and causation – your injuries and other damages were a result of the defendant’s behavior.

Be prepared. Follow these steps for what to do after an accident when you or someone you know gets in a wreck on a motorcycle Shelby County, MO. At the scene of the crash in Shelby County, MO, you should:
- Get medical care for anyone who is hurt.
- Contact the police.
- Get to safety or secure the area by using flares, hazard lights or traffic cones to make the crash scene more obvious to oncoming traffic.
- Record the other party’s information including their:Collect the other party’s name, phone number, address, driver license number, license plate number, and insurance information.
After you have talked to the Shelby County, MO police officer and are allowed to leave the scene, get to safety. Some injuries from auto accidents are immediately obvious and it is clear that you need medical care. For serious or obvious injuries, you will most likely receive emergency medical invervestions by first responders or be transported from the scene of the accident to a hospital to treat blood loss, burns, broken bones, and other severe acute injuries.
However, not all injuries present right away. An untreated whiplash injury could develop into a significantly limiting chronic condition. Concussions and traumatic brain injuries, which can range in severity from mild to life-threatening, can take days or even weeks to appear through a combination of physical, sensory and cognitive symptoms. Though each crash is unique and can lead to a vast array of different injuries for different people, these are some of the most common motorcycle accident injuries:
- Road rash
- Burns
- Broken bones
- Facial fractures, broken teeth
- Amputation or loss of use of a limb
- Spinal cord injury
- Paralysis
- Concussions and traumatic brain injuries
- Internal bleeding and organ damage
- Scarring and disfigurement
- Death
